Ægir Jarl Jonasson's next match is on April 18, 2026 when AB face Vendsyssel FF in the 2. Division Promotion Group.

Ægir Jarl Jonasson currently plays for AB.

Ægir Jarl Jonasson's career has also included time at AB, KR Reykjavik, and Fjölnir.

On the international stage, Ægir Jarl Jonasson has represented Iceland U17.

Throughout their career, Ægir Jarl Jonasson has won 5 titles: Super Cup (2020), Reykjavik Cup (2020), League Cup (2019), and Besta deildin (2019) with KR Reykjavik and Reykjavik Cup (2018) with Fjölnir.
